Awesum Possum Lake Trail Adventure
Carlisle, United States • 7 Jun 2025
The Awesum Possum Lake Trail Adventure, held in memory of Steve Fealtman, is a running and walking event taking place at Opossum Lake Park in Carlisle, PA. Participants can choose from a 6-mile obstacle course, a 4-mile run, or a 4-mile walk, all set against the scenic backdrop of the lake and its surrounding nature. The event aims to honor Steve's legacy as an outdoor enthusiast and community member. Awards will be given to top finishers in various categories, and all proceeds support the Friends of Opossum Lake Conservancy, dedicated to preserving the lake's natural beauty. Gretna Gritty 5k Mud Run
Lebanon - 69 km from Carlisle • 13 Sep 2025
The Gretna Gritty Fall 2025 is the 12th annual 5k mud run fundraiser held at Gretna Glen Camp & Retreat Center in Lebanon, Pennsylvania. The course features over 20 obstacles set in the rugged, hilly terrain of the Mt. Gretna area, offering challenges that test balance, strength, and bravery.
Participants can choose between competitive and non-competitive waves, with walking allowed for those who prefer a less intense experience. There is also a "Nitty Gritty" kids' fun run of 1.3 miles for ages 5-11. All runners receive lunch, medals, and a commemorative t-shirt.
